Background

Diacylglycerol O-acyltransferase 1 is a ~56 kDa protein. Catalyzes the terminal and only committed step in triacylglycerol synthesis by using diacylglycerol and fatty acyl CoA as substrates. Highly expressed in epithelial cells of the small intestine and its activity is essential for the absorption of dietary fats. In liver, plays a role in esterifying exogenous fatty acids to glycerol, and is required to synthesize fat for storage. Also present in female mammary glands, where it produces fat in the milk. May be involved in VLDL (very low density lipoprotein) assembly.
